Output 59cd5e41c3d02eef357b6123c293ff2e13910f3feb19ca2fed0bc8ca17e47e6f:0

value
3755089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2431162d70984299fc126db6946b52f6592e4cdf OP_EQUAL
address
34zP43mas1ALj6jiD1aasxXdMpFYfdR2AZ
transaction
59cd5e41c3d02eef357b6123c293ff2e13910f3feb19ca2fed0bc8ca17e47e6f
confirmations
143060
spent
true